sane-project-website/old-archive/1999-10/0126.html

271 wiersze
12 KiB
HTML

This file contains invisible Unicode characters!

This file contains invisible Unicode characters that may be processed differently from what appears below.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to reveal hidden characters.

<!-- received="Sun Oct 17 11:41:58 1999 PDT" -->
<!-- sent="Sun, 17 Oct 1999 22:09:06 +0000" -->
<!-- name="joakim verona" -->
<!-- email="joakim@verona.se" -->
<!-- subject="problem getting a snapscan to work" -->
<!-- id="" -->
<!-- inreplyto="" -->
<title>sane-devel: problem getting a snapscan to work</title>
<h1>problem getting a snapscan to work</h1>
<b>joakim verona</b> (<a href="mailto:joakim@verona.se"><i>joakim@verona.se</i></a>)<br>
<i>Sun, 17 Oct 1999 22:09:06 +0000</i>
<p>
<ul>
<li> <b>Messages sorted by:</b> <a href="date.html#126">[ date ]</a><a href="index.html#126">[ thread ]</a><a href="subject.html#126">[ subject ]</a><a href="author.html#126">[ author ]</a>
<!-- next="start" -->
<li> <b>Next message:</b> <a href="0127.html">Eduardo Mazoni Andrade Marcal Mendes: "Re: Can a scanner be faster on Windows 98 than on Linux?"</a>
<li> <b>Previous message:</b> <a href="0125.html">Oliver Rauch: "Re: Doubt - Can a scanner be faster on Windows 98 than on Linux?"</a>
<!-- nextthread="start" -->
<li> <b>Next in thread:</b> <a href="0129.html">Wolfgang Goeller: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0129.html">Wolfgang Goeller: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0130.html">joakim verona: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0137.html">joakim verona: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0141.html">Zot O'Connor: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0156.html">joakim verona: "Re: problem getting a snapscan to work"</a>
<!-- reply="end" -->
</ul>
<!-- body="start" -->
hello!<br>
<p>
i'm trying to get a snapscan 310 scanner to work with sane.<br>
i have fairly complicated setup,<br>
abit pb6 dual celeron motherboard<br>
a ncr scsi card(connecting to a lot of stuff)<br>
and a aha1520 scsi card which connects to my scanner(only)<br>
kernel 2.2.9smp <br>
sane 1.0.1<br>
snapscan backend 0.7<br>
<p>
i run tools/find-scanners and it returns:<br>
<p>
find-scanner: found scanner "AGFA SnapScan 1.40" at device /dev/scanner<br>
find-scanner: found scanner "AGFA SnapScan 1.40" at device /dev/sg4<br>
find-scanner: found scanner "AGFA SnapScan 1.40" at device /dev/sge<br>
<p>
scsi_info /dev/sge returns:<br>
<p>
SCSI_ID="0,3,0"<br>
MODEL="AGFA SnapScan"<br>
FW_REV="1.40"<br>
<p>
<p>
scanimage -d snapscan:/dev/sge <br>
<p>
gives the following(with DEBUG_SANE_SNAPSCAN set)<br>
at the end it complains about io error,<br>
and goes into some kind of loop.<br>
<p>
Any suggestions would be very apreciated!!!!<br>
<p>
<p>
[snapscan] sane_snapscan_init<br>
[snapscan] add_device(/dev/sge)<br>
[snapscan] mini_inquiry<br>
[snapscan] add_device: Is vendor "AGFA" model "SnapScan" a supported<br>
scanner?<br>
[snapscan] sane_snapscan_open (/dev/sge, 0xbffffc28)<br>
[snapscan] find_device<br>
[snapscan] sane_snapscan_open: allocated scanner structure at 0x8055f40<br>
[snapscan] open_scanner<br>
[snapscan] sane_snapscan_open: performing scanner self test.<br>
[snapscan] send_diagnostic<br>
[snapscan] sane_snapscan_open: self test passed.<br>
[snapscan] inquiry<br>
[snapscan] inquiry: pixels per scan line = 2539<br>
[snapscan] inquiry: bytes per scan line = 2539<br>
[snapscan] inquiry: number of scan lines = 3425<br>
[snapscan] inquiry: effective buffer size = 30468 bytes, 8 lines<br>
[snapscan] inquiry: expected total scan data: 8696075 bytes<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 0, 0, 0xbffffc8c,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 0, 0, 0xbffffc44,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 0)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 1)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 2)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 3)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 4)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 5)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 6)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 7)<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 7, 0, 0x804d118,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 8)<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 8, 0, 0x804d11c,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 9)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 10)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 11)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 12)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 13)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 14)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 15)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 16)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 17)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 18)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 19)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 20)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 21)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 22)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 23)<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 24)<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 5, 0, 0xbffffc40,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 6, 0, 0xbffffc40,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 5, 0, 0xbffffc88,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 7)<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 7, 1, 0xbffffc84,<br>
0xbffffc3c)<br>
[snapscan] open_scanner<br>
[snapscan] sane_snapscan_control_option: option br-x set to value<br>
[snapscan] other than an integer or boolean.<br>
[snapscan] set_window<br>
[snapscan] set_window: bits-per-pixel set to 24<br>
[snapscan] set_window<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 6, 0, 0xbffffc88,<br>
(nil))<br>
[snapscan] open_scanner<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_get_option_descriptor (0x8055f40, 8)<br>
[snapscan] sane_snapscan_control_option (0x8055f40, 8, 1, 0xbffffc84,<br>
0xbffffc3c)<br>
[snapscan] open_scanner<br>
[snapscan] sane_snapscan_control_option: option br-y set to value<br>
[snapscan] other than an integer or boolean.<br>
[snapscan] set_window<br>
[snapscan] set_window: bits-per-pixel set to 24<br>
[snapscan] set_window<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_start (0x8055f40)<br>
[snapscan] open_scan[snapscan] wait_scanner_ready<br>
[snapscan] test_unit_ready<br>
[snapscan] request_sense<br>
[snapscan] sense_handler(7, 0xbfff7b3c, 0x8055f40)<br>
[snapscan] send<br>
[snapscan] send<br>
[snapscan] send<br>
[snapscan] set_window<br>
[snapscan] set_window: bits-per-pixel set to 24<br>
[snapscan] set_window<br>
[snapscan] inquiry<br>
[snapscan] inquiry: pixels per scan line = 2539<br>
[snapscan] inquiry: bytes per scan line = 7617<br>
[snapscan] inquiry: number of scan lines = 3425<br>
[snapscan] inquiry: effective buffer size = 30468 bytes, 8 lines<br>
[snapscan] inquiry: expected total scan data: 26088225 bytes<br>
[snapscan] sane_snapscan_start: have ring buffer<br>
[snapscan] scsi_read<br>
[snapscan] transfer_data_8<br>
[snapscan] transfer_data_8: transferred 4 lines (30468 bytes)<br>
[snapscan] scsi_read<br>
[snapscan] sane_snapscan_start: successfully calibrated transfer rate.<br>
[snapscan] inquiry<br>
[snapscan] inquiry: pixels per scan line = 2539<br>
[snapscan] inquiry: bytes per scan line = 7617<br>
[snapscan] inquiry: number of scan lines = 3425<br>
[snapscan] inquiry: effective buffer size = 30468 bytes, 8 lines<br>
[snapscan] inquiry: expected total scan data: 26088225 bytes<br>
[snapscan] sane_snapscan_start: after measuring speed:<br>
7617 bytes per scan line<br>
19.799999 milliseconds per scan line.<br>
==&gt;384.696985 bytes per millisecond<br>
[snapscan] reserve_unit<br>
[snapscan] scan<br>
[snapscan] scan<br>
[snapscan] sane_snapscan_start: starting the reader process.<br>
[snapscan] start_reader<br>
[snapscan] sane_snapscan_get_parameters (0x8055f40, 0xbfff7c34)<br>
[snapscan] Child reader process<br>
[snapscan] open_scanner<br>
[snapscan] inquiry<br>
[snapscan] scsi_read<br>
[snapscan] scsi_read: sanei_scsi_cmd command failed: Error during device<br>
I/O<br>
[snapscan] Child reader process: Error during device I/O on read.<br>
[snapscan] inquiry: pixels per scan line = 2539<br>
[snapscan] inquiry: bytes per scan line = 7617<br>
[snapscan] inquiry: number of scan lines = 3425<br>
[snapscan] inquiry: effective buffer size = 30468 bytes, 8 lines<br>
[snapscan] inquiry: expected total scan data: 26088225 bytes<br>
[snapscan] close_scanner<br>
[snapscan] sane_snapscan_get_parameters: depth = 8<br>
[snapscan] sane_snapscan_get_parameters: lines = 3425<br>
[snapscan] sane_snapscan_get_parameters: pixels per line = 2539<br>
[snapscan] sane_snapscan_get_parameters: bytes per line = 7617<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
[snapscan] sane_snapscan_read (0x8055f40, 0xbfff7c4c, 32768, 0xbfff7c18)<br>
<p>
<p>
<p>
<p>
<p>
<p>
<p>
<p>
<p>
<p>
<p>
<p>
<p>
<pre>
--
Joakim Verona
<a href="mailto:joakim@verona.se">joakim@verona.se</a>
<a href="http://www.verona.se/~joakimv">http://www.verona.se/~joakimv</a>
<p>
<pre>
--
Source code, list archive, and docs: <a href="http://www.mostang.com/sane/">http://www.mostang.com/sane/</a>
To unsubscribe: echo unsubscribe sane-devel | mail <a href="mailto:majordomo@mostang.com">majordomo@mostang.com</a>
</pre>
<!-- body="end" -->
<p>
<ul>
<!-- next="start" -->
<li> <b>Next message:</b> <a href="0127.html">Eduardo Mazoni Andrade Marcal Mendes: "Re: Can a scanner be faster on Windows 98 than on Linux?"</a>
<li> <b>Previous message:</b> <a href="0125.html">Oliver Rauch: "Re: Doubt - Can a scanner be faster on Windows 98 than on Linux?"</a>
<!-- nextthread="start" -->
<li> <b>Next in thread:</b> <a href="0129.html">Wolfgang Goeller: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0129.html">Wolfgang Goeller: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0130.html">joakim verona: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0137.html">joakim verona: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0141.html">Zot O'Connor: "Re: problem getting a snapscan to work"</a>
<li> <b>Reply:</b> <a href="0156.html">joakim verona: "Re: problem getting a snapscan to work"</a>
<!-- reply="end" -->
</ul>